Economy & Jobs

The median household income in Letts is $75,625, roughly in line with the national average of $75,149. Unemployment stands at 4.7%, indicating a healthy job market. Only 0.0% of residents live below the poverty line, well below the national rate of 12.4%. Workers commute an average of 24 minutes.

Cost of Living & Housing

The median home value in Letts is $103,700, 63% below the national median — offering relatively affordable homeownership. Renters pay a median of $942 per month, below the national average — a plus for affordability. At just 1.4x median income, home prices are very affordable relative to local earnings.

Education

8.0% of residents hold a bachelor's degree, below the national average of 33.7%. 94.3% have completed high school. Area schools have an average test score of 5.7/10.

Climate & Weather

Letts experiences four distinct seasons with an average temperature of 49°F. Winters average 20°F in January while summers reach 73°F in July. Annual precipitation totals 38.8 inches, including 31.3 inches of snow.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 43.

Letts has a population of 382 with a density of 670 people per square mile. The median age is 41.3 years, 6% older than the national median of 38.9. The city is predominantly White (80.6%), with 6% Hispanic.
